v0.2.19

Compare Source

Using bzlmod with Bazel 6 or later:

  1. [Bazel 6] Add common --enable_bzlmod to .bazelrc.

  2. Add to your MODULE.bazel file:

bazel_dep(name = "rules_cc", version = "0.2.19")

Using WORKSPACE:

load("@​bazel_tools//tools/build_defs/repo:http.bzl", "http_archive")

http_archive(
    name = "rules_cc",
    sha256 = "351248f6be41d18694d4d7c390aaebd9f865eea72a4758b2c9d782ae744c97f4",
    strip_prefix = "rules_cc-0.2.19",
    url = "https://github.com/bazelbuild/rules_cc/releases/download/0.2.19/rules_cc-0.2.19.tar.gz",
)

load("@​rules_cc//cc:extensions.bzl", "compatibility_proxy_repo")

compatibility_proxy_repo()
